Totti hopeful Roma will sign 'world-class' Dzeko

The Giallorossi are keen to sign the former Wolfsburg forward and the ex-Italy international would be happy if he were added to the squad


Roma captain Francesco Totti is hopeful that his side will sign Edin Dzeko from Manchester City this summer.

The Bosnia-Herzegvina international striker has been heavily linked with a move away from the Etihad Stadium after falling down the pecking order under Manuel Pellegrini and Roma have already made clear their interest in the 29-year-old.

Goal understands that Roma sporting director Walter Sabatini flew into Manchester earlier in July to try to tie up a deal and Totti would love for Dzeko to join him at the Stadio Olimpico.

“It’s not down to me to convince him,” the Italian told a press conference. “I’m sure that, if he should come to Roma, he will help us. He’s a world-class player and has a very good eye for goal.”

Both City and Roma are currently playing in the International Champions Cup in Australia, with Totti’s side set to face Real Madrid on Saturday.
